Web7 okt. 2024 · To find your student’s unweighted GPA, you add up the value of their grades, and then divide by the number of courses they took. If the student took five classes one semester and received three A’s, a B, and a C, you would divide 17 grade points by five classes, and come up with a GPA of 3.4 out of a possible 4.0 for the semester.
